About this earthquake

On March 5, 2026 at 18:37 UTC, a magnitude M2.7 earthquake occurred near NORTHERN SUMATRA, INDONESIA. At around 135 km, the focal depth places this among intermediate-depth events. Events of this size typically go unnoticed.

The data is provided by EMSC and cross-checked across seismological networks.

Why depth matters

Intermediate-depth quakes are felt across a wider area but usually cause less surface damage.
